South Pole Heating and Cooling Salary

How much does the South Pole Heating and Cooling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at South Pole Heating and Cooling in the United States is $100,248.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$48. Salaries at South Pole Heating and Cooling typically range from $88,291 to $113,172 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. South Pole Heating and Cooling’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Anaheim?

Understanding the cost of living near Anaheim is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at South Pole Heating and Cooling.
Anaheim's Cost of Living Index is approximately 153.6 (53.6% more expensive than US average; 9.9% more than CA average). Orange County city (Disneyland), high housing costs are a major driver. When planning your budget based on a salary from South Pole Heating and Cooling,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,100 - $3,000+ A significant portion of South Pole Heating and Cooling sal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$69 (OCT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,629 - $5,499+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
